Chippewa is located in Mecosta County, Michigan. Chippewa has a 2025 population of 1,284 . Chippewa is currently growing at a rate of 0.63% annually and its population has increased by 4.82% since the most recent census, which recorded a population of 1,225 in 2020.
The average household income in Chippewa is $70,643 with a poverty rate of 14.45%. The median age in Chippewa is 55.3 years: 55.3 years for males, and 55.3 years for females. For every 100 females there are 116.6 males.

The racial composition of Chippewa includes 90.8% White, and smaller percentages for Black or African American, Native American and multiracial populations.

Chippewa's average per capita income is $37,391. Household income levels show a median of $63,409. The poverty rate stands at 14.45%.
Name | Median | Mean |
|---|---|---|
| Married Families | $68,313 | - |
| Families | $66,875 | $75,181 |
| Households | $63,409 | $70,643 |
| Non Families | $45,625 | $55,942 |
